The development of advanced composite materials relies heavily on the effective integration of reinforcing elements with polymer matrices. For composites reinforced with glass fibers, achieving optimal mechanical performance, especially under challenging environmental conditions, is a primary goal. Silane coupling agents, acting as molecular bridges, are instrumental in this process. Specifically, epoxy silanes like 3-Glycidoxypropylmethyldimethoxysilane (CAS No. 65799-47-5) play a pivotal role in enhancing both dry and wet strength.

The interface between the glass fiber and the polymer resin is a critical area where performance can be significantly influenced. Without proper treatment, moisture ingress at this interface can lead to a degradation of mechanical properties, a phenomenon known as 'poor wet strength'. 3-Glycidoxypropylmethyldimethoxysilane, when applied to glass fiber surfaces or incorporated into the resin system, effectively addresses this issue.

The epoxy functional group of the silane can react with the polymer matrix, while the silanol groups (formed after hydrolysis of the methoxy groups) can form covalent bonds with the hydroxyl groups present on the glass fiber surface. This creates a durable, chemical-resistant interface that is resistant to moisture penetration.

Consequently, composites treated with this epoxy silane exhibit improved dry strength, ensuring robust performance in standard operating conditions. More importantly, they demonstrate significantly enhanced wet strength, maintaining their structural integrity and mechanical properties even when exposed to moisture or water. This makes the silane an indispensable additive for composites used in applications where durability and long-term reliability are crucial, such as in marine, automotive, and construction industries.
